Israeli natural pesticide protects crops with turmeric
A Druze researcher from northern Israel has developed a new environmentally friendly pesticide that relies on the herb turmeric to keep insects from crops. Extracted from the plant found in Asia, the liquid developed by Prof. Fadel Mansour, a researcher with the Israel Agriculture Ministry's Volcani Research Center, contains a natural insect repellent. The substance is then inserted between plastic sheets produced by his company BioPack, which are then spread on the ground by farmers before sowing or planting. In preliminary experiments, the sheets prevented the entry of even one insect to the crops.
